Understanding the Basics of Property Tax
Property tax is a charge on real estate. Local governments use it to fund public services. In Lakewood, Michigan, taxes are based on a property's assessed value. The local government checks property values each year. This ensures taxes match current market values. As property values rise, so do taxes. These taxes support schools, roads, and emergency services. Understanding how taxes are calculated helps homeowners plan for changes in their tax bills. Homeowners should know about any exemptions or deductions they might qualify for, like those for senior citizens or veterans. These can greatly lower the overall tax burden. Also, staying informed about any changes in tax policies can help homeowners plan for shifts in their financial responsibilities.

Influence on Mortgage Approval
When you apply for a mortgage, lenders look at your total housing costs, including property taxes. High tax rates can affect your debt-to-income ratio. This can impact your loan approval. At Sonic Loans, we help clients understand these effects. We prepare them for all financial aspects of homeownership. This guidance is crucial. A higher debt-to-income ratio can limit the loan amount a buyer qualifies for. It affects their ability to buy their desired home.
